Required Tools

Tape measure Square Screws 1-1/8” spade bit

Drill Skilsaw Pipe cutter

You Will Need…

Page 3: Assembling a Vertical Aquaponics System

ASSEMBLING A VERTICAL AQUAPONICS SYSTEM

Parts & Pieces

8 x 5’ towers

2 x 12’ 2”x4” lumber

4 x 10’ 2”x4” lumber

2” drain pipe3 x 10’ steel

conduit

2 x 5’ gutter

4 gutter caps2 x 3/4” drain

fitting

3/4” drain pipe

2” Ell adaptors

8 Hanging Hooks

3/4” or 1/2” Black Poly Irrigation Tubing

55 Gallon Sump Tank

275-335 gallon IBC (Intermediate Bulk Container)

Pump

Running the Irrigation Line

Step 36Punch holes into tubing directly above towers

(about 18” apart)

Add drip emitters (7-10 gal/hr) into punched

holes

Step 37
